
如何在D盘创建数据库的方法有很多种,具体取决于你使用的数据库管理系统。 例如,你可以使用SQL Server、MySQL、Oracle等来实现。本文将详细介绍在Windows系统的D盘创建数据库的步骤,主要以SQL Server和MySQL为例进行解释。
一、SQL Server中在D盘创建数据库
SQL Server是微软开发的一款关系数据库管理系统,其操作简单、功能强大,广泛应用于企业级环境中。在D盘创建SQL Server数据库的步骤如下:
1、安装SQL Server
首先,你需要在你的计算机上安装SQL Server。如果你已经安装了SQL Server,可以跳过这一步。
2、打开SQL Server Management Studio (SSMS)
SSMS是SQL Server的图形化管理工具。你可以通过开始菜单搜索“SQL Server Management Studio”来打开它。
3、连接到SQL Server实例
在SSMS的“连接到服务器”窗口中,输入你的服务器名称和身份验证信息,然后点击“连接”。
4、创建数据库
在“对象资源管理器”中,右键点击“数据库”节点,选择“新建数据库”。在弹出的“新建数据库”窗口中,输入数据库名称。在“文件组”选项卡中,将数据库文件和日志文件的路径设置到D盘。例如,将主数据文件的路径设置为D:DataYourDatabase.mdf,将日志文件路径设置为D:LogsYourDatabase.ldf。
5、完成创建
点击“确定”按钮,SQL Server将会在D盘创建新的数据库。
二、MySQL中在D盘创建数据库
MySQL是一个开源的关系数据库管理系统,具有跨平台的特点,在Linux和Windows系统中都能稳定运行。下面是如何在D盘创建MySQL数据库的步骤:
1、安装MySQL
首先,你需要在你的计算机上安装MySQL。如果你已经安装了MySQL,可以跳过这一步。
2、修改my.ini配置文件
在MySQL的安装目录中找到my.ini文件,打开它。在[mysqld]部分,修改datadir参数,将其设置为D盘的目录,例如:datadir=D:/mysql/data。
3、创建数据目录
在D盘中创建一个名为mysql的文件夹,然后在该文件夹中创建一个名为data的子文件夹。
4、初始化数据目录
打开命令提示符,进入MySQL的bin目录,执行以下命令来初始化数据目录:
mysqld --initialize --datadir=D:/mysql/data
5、启动MySQL服务
执行以下命令来启动MySQL服务:
net start mysql
6、创建数据库
使用MySQL客户端连接到MySQL服务器,执行以下SQL命令来创建数据库:
CREATE DATABASE YourDatabaseName;
三、在项目团队管理系统中使用数据库
无论你使用的是SQL Server还是MySQL,在项目团队管理系统中使用数据库都是非常重要的。推荐使用以下两个系统:
1、研发项目管理系统PingCode
PingCode是一款专为研发团队设计的项目管理系统,具有强大的任务管理、时间管理和文档管理功能。使用PingCode,你可以轻松地将数据库集成到项目管理中,实现数据的集中管理和高效利用。
2、通用项目协作软件Worktile
Worktile是一款通用的项目协作软件,支持任务管理、文件共享、即时通讯等功能。通过Worktile,你可以将数据库与项目管理相结合,提高团队协作效率。
四、数据库的备份和恢复
在D盘创建数据库后,定期备份和恢复数据库是确保数据安全的重要手段。以下是备份和恢复数据库的步骤:
1、备份数据库
在SQL Server中,你可以使用SSMS或T-SQL命令来备份数据库。例如,使用以下T-SQL命令来备份数据库:
BACKUP DATABASE YourDatabaseName TO DISK = 'D:BackupsYourDatabase.bak';
在MySQL中,你可以使用mysqldump命令来备份数据库。例如:
mysqldump -u username -p YourDatabaseName > D:/Backups/YourDatabase.sql
2、恢复数据库
在SQL Server中,你可以使用SSMS或T-SQL命令来恢复数据库。例如,使用以下T-SQL命令来恢复数据库:
RESTORE DATABASE YourDatabaseName FROM DISK = 'D:BackupsYourDatabase.bak';
在MySQL中,你可以使用mysql命令来恢复数据库。例如:
mysql -u username -p YourDatabaseName < D:/Backups/YourDatabase.sql
五、数据库性能优化
在D盘创建数据库后,优化数据库性能是确保系统高效运行的关键。以下是一些常见的数据库性能优化方法:
1、优化查询
通过优化SQL查询,可以显著提高数据库的性能。例如,使用索引来加速查询、避免使用复杂的子查询等。
2、优化存储
通过合理分配数据库文件的位置,可以提高数据库的读写性能。例如,将数据库文件和日志文件放在不同的磁盘上。
3、监控和调优
通过定期监控数据库性能,可以及时发现和解决性能问题。例如,使用SQL Server Profiler或MySQL Performance Schema来监控数据库性能。
六、数据库安全管理
在D盘创建数据库后,确保数据库的安全是非常重要的。以下是一些常见的数据库安全管理措施:
1、权限管理
通过合理分配数据库用户的权限,可以确保数据的安全。例如,使用最小权限原则,只为用户分配其工作所需的最低权限。
2、数据加密
通过加密数据库中的敏感数据,可以防止数据泄露。例如,使用SQL Server的透明数据加密(TDE)或MySQL的InnoDB表空间加密。
3、审计和日志
通过定期审计数据库操作日志,可以发现并防止潜在的安全威胁。例如,使用SQL Server Audit或MySQL Audit Plugin来记录数据库操作日志。
七、数据库维护和管理
在D盘创建数据库后,定期进行数据库维护和管理是确保数据库稳定运行的关键。以下是一些常见的数据库维护和管理任务:
1、数据库清理
通过定期清理数据库中的无用数据,可以释放存储空间,提高数据库性能。例如,使用DELETE命令删除无用数据,使用DBCC SHRINKDATABASE命令收缩数据库。
2、数据库更新
通过定期更新数据库系统,可以确保数据库系统的安全和稳定。例如,安装最新的数据库补丁和更新,使用最新版本的数据库管理系统。
3、数据库监控
通过定期监控数据库运行状态,可以及时发现和解决数据库问题。例如,使用SQL Server Management Studio或MySQL Workbench来监控数据库运行状态。
八、数据库的备份策略
在D盘创建数据库后,制定合理的数据库备份策略是确保数据安全的重要手段。以下是一些常见的数据库备份策略:
1、全量备份
全量备份是指备份整个数据库的所有数据。全量备份的优点是可以完整恢复数据库,但缺点是备份时间长,备份文件大。
2、增量备份
增量备份是指备份自上次备份以来发生变化的数据。增量备份的优点是备份时间短,备份文件小,但缺点是恢复时需要依次应用所有增量备份。
3、差异备份
差异备份是指备份自上次全量备份以来发生变化的数据。差异备份的优点是恢复时间短,备份文件适中,但缺点是备份时间较长。
九、数据库的恢复策略
在D盘创建数据库后,制定合理的数据库恢复策略是确保数据安全的重要手段。以下是一些常见的数据库恢复策略:
1、完全恢复
完全恢复是指将数据库恢复到最近一次全量备份时的状态。完全恢复的优点是恢复时间短,但缺点是数据丢失较多。
2、增量恢复
增量恢复是指将数据库恢复到最近一次增量备份时的状态。增量恢复的优点是数据丢失较少,但缺点是恢复时间较长。
3、差异恢复
差异恢复是指将数据库恢复到最近一次差异备份时的状态。差异恢复的优点是数据丢失较少,恢复时间适中,但缺点是恢复步骤复杂。
十、数据库的迁移
在D盘创建数据库后,可能需要将数据库迁移到其他磁盘或服务器。以下是一些常见的数据库迁移方法:
1、备份和恢复
通过备份和恢复的方法,可以将数据库从一个磁盘或服务器迁移到另一个。例如,在SQL Server中,先备份数据库,然后在目标服务器上恢复数据库。
2、数据导出和导入
通过数据导出和导入的方法,可以将数据库从一个磁盘或服务器迁移到另一个。例如,在MySQL中,先使用mysqldump命令导出数据库,然后在目标服务器上使用mysql命令导入数据库。
3、复制和同步
通过复制和同步的方法,可以将数据库从一个磁盘或服务器迁移到另一个。例如,在SQL Server中,可以使用SQL Server复制功能将数据库复制到目标服务器。
十一、数据库的高可用性
在D盘创建数据库后,确保数据库的高可用性是非常重要的。以下是一些常见的数据库高可用性解决方案:
1、集群
通过集群技术,可以实现数据库的高可用性。例如,在SQL Server中,可以使用SQL Server AlwaysOn可用性组实现数据库的高可用性。
2、主从复制
通过主从复制技术,可以实现数据库的高可用性。例如,在MySQL中,可以使用MySQL主从复制功能实现数据库的高可用性。
3、负载均衡
通过负载均衡技术,可以实现数据库的高可用性。例如,在SQL Server中,可以使用SQL Server负载均衡功能实现数据库的高可用性。
十二、总结
在D盘创建数据库的方法有很多种,具体取决于你使用的数据库管理系统。本文详细介绍了在SQL Server和MySQL中在D盘创建数据库的步骤,并推荐了两个项目团队管理系统:研发项目管理系统PingCode和通用项目协作软件Worktile。此外,本文还介绍了数据库的备份和恢复、性能优化、安全管理、维护和管理、备份策略、恢复策略、迁移和高可用性等内容。通过合理使用这些方法和工具,可以确保数据库的安全、稳定和高效运行。
相关问答FAQs:
1. 如何在D盘上创建数据库?
- 问题: 在D盘上创建数据库的步骤是什么?
- 回答: 要在D盘上创建数据库,首先需要安装数据库管理系统(如MySQL、SQL Server等)。然后,打开数据库管理系统的控制台或图形界面工具,并登录到数据库服务器。接下来,选择在D盘上创建数据库的选项或命令,输入数据库名称和其他必要的参数,最后点击确认按钮即可完成数据库的创建。
2. D盘上的数据库创建步骤是什么?
- 问题: 我想在D盘上创建一个新的数据库,应该如何操作?
- 回答: 要在D盘上创建数据库,首先需要打开数据库管理系统(如MySQL、SQL Server等)的控制台或图形界面工具。然后,登录到数据库服务器,选择数据库管理功能。在数据库管理界面中,找到创建新数据库的选项或命令。输入要创建的数据库名称、存储路径(选择D盘)以及其他必要的参数。最后,点击确认按钮,系统会在D盘上创建一个新的数据库。
3. 如何在D盘上设置数据库?
- 问题: 我想将数据库设置在D盘上,应该如何操作?
- 回答: 要将数据库设置在D盘上,首先需要打开数据库管理系统(如MySQL、SQL Server等)的控制台或图形界面工具。然后,登录到数据库服务器,选择数据库设置功能。在数据库设置界面中,找到数据库存储路径的选项或命令。将存储路径设置为D盘,并点击确认按钮,系统会将数据库设置在D盘上。请注意,设置数据库存储路径可能需要管理员权限。
文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/2048852